Experience refinement and inner clarity with the Metal element, a guide for releasing what’s no longer needed. This session draws on the cycle of breath to embody acceptance of life’s natural endings and beginnings. Guided imagery connects you with inner essence and resilience, helping you let go with grace. Reconnect with your intrinsic worth as you move through body awareness and breath, finding peace and groundedness in change.

Imagine you are walking through a wild,

Untouched landscape.

The earth beneath your feet is rich and ancient.

As you walk,

You notice something partially buried in the ground.

You bend down and gently unearth it.

An old piece of jewelry,

Perhaps a ceremonial artifact,

Long forgotten.

It has been in the ground for ages,

Exposed to the elements,

Its surface tarnished and worn.

The once polished metal is now dulled in time,

Showing the marks of countless years of exposure to wind and rain and earth.

As you hold this object in your hands,

You notice something remarkable.

Beneath the weathered exterior,

A jewel is embedded.

It's barely visible at first,

Hidden within the worn metal.

The metal flakes under the light touch of your fingertips.

As layers of decay,

Crack,

And crumble,

More of the jewel is revealed.

The jewel remains untouched,

Faceted,

Glowing with an inner light,

Unchanging despite the transformation happening around it.

As you hold the object,

You realize it mirrors your own life.

You realize it mirrors your own life.

The metal represents your physical body and experiences,

Ever-changing and marked by time.

The jewel,

Your inner self,

Constant and unchanging beneath the surface.

As the metal continues to tarnish and weather,

The jewel shines brighter,

Uncovering your true essence.

You begin to see how the metal's decay,

Its transformation,

Serves a purpose,

Revealing the inner light that has always been there.

The transformation of the metal,

Though temporary,

Serves to hold and highlight the brilliance of the jewel.

Honor this process.

Understand that both the outer world's impermanence and your eternal spirit play essential roles.

This balance allows you to embrace life's changes while connecting with the essence that always remains within.
